10 facts about this song
Genre"To Those Left Behind" is a song by American metalcore band, Blessthefall. One of the interesting facts is that it belongs to the metalcore genre, which is a fusion of extreme metal and hardcore punk.
|
AlbumThe song is the title track of their fourth studio album. After their third album, the band was inspired to push their boundaries and experiment with their sound, resulting in the diverse elements heard in "To Those Left Behind."
|
Release date"To Those Left Behind" was released on September 18, 2015, under the label Fearless Records.
|
Lyric themeThis song, like many others on the same album, deals with themes of self-doubt, struggle, and perseverance. The band's lead vocalist Beau Bokan has said that a lot of their songs are "about personal struggles and about finding your way."
|
Musical styleThe song features heavy guitar riffs, melodic choruses, and intense breakdowns, which is common in the metalcore genre. Blessthefall are known for their unique blend of aggression and melody, which can be clearly heard in "To Those Left Behind."
|
Band membersThe band members involved in the production of "To Those Left Behind" include Beau Bokan (lead vocals), Eric Lambert (lead guitar, backing vocals), Jared Warth (bass guitar, unclean vocals), Elliott Gruenberg (rhythm guitar), and Matt Traynor (drums).
|
ReviewsThe album "To Those Left Behind," including the titular track, received generally positive reviews from critics. Many praised the band's willingness to experiment with their sound and the emotional depth of their lyrics.
|
Chart performanceThe album reached No. 31 on the Billboard 200, demonstrating the band's significant level of success and popularity during this period.
|
ProductionThe song was produced by Joey Sturgis, who is notable for his work with several influential bands in the post-hardcore and metalcore genres.
|
Official videoThe video for "To Those Left Behind" encapsulates the band's energetic live performances. This video showcases the intensity and passion that Blessthefall brings to their music on stage.
